Railway Recruitment 2026 Eligibility Criteria
The eligibility criteria for Railway Recruitment 2026 are determined according to the different posts. First, regarding educational qualifications, a 10th pass or ITI certificate is required for Group D posts. For NTPC posts, a 12th pass or graduation degree is required.
Age limit is also an important criterion. Generally, the minimum age is 18 years and the maximum age is 32 or 33 years. However, reserved categories such as SC, ST, and OBC receive age relaxation. Medical fitness is also a crucial part of a railway job. After selection, candidates have to undergo a medical test. This includes checks on eyesight, height, and weight.
Before applying for Railway Recruitment 2026, candidates should ensure that they meet all the eligibility criteria. If any information is found to be incorrect, the application may be canceled at any stage of the selection process.

Railway Recruitment 2026 Selection Process
The Railway Recruitment 2026 selection process is completed in several stages. First, a Computer Based Test (CBT) is conducted. This exam is held online and includes questions on General Knowledge, Mathematics, and Reasoning. After passing the CBT, a Physical Efficiency Test (PET) is conducted for some posts. This includes tests such as running and weight lifting.
The PET is considered very important for Group D posts. This is followed by document verification, where original certificates are checked. Finally, a medical examination is conducted. A final merit list is released for candidates who clear all stages. The Railway Recruitment 2026 selection process is transparent and entirely based on merit. Therefore, candidates who work hard have a strong chance of selection.
Railway Recruitment 2026 Exam Pattern and Syllabus
Understanding the Railway Recruitment 2026 exam pattern is crucial for candidates. The Computer-Based Test (CBT) typically consists of 100 questions, which must be answered within 90 minutes. Each correct answer carries 1 mark, and there is negative marking for incorrect answers.
The syllabus includes topics such as Percentage, Profit and Loss, and Ratio in Mathematics; Coding-Decoding, Series, and Analogy in Reasoning; and Current Affairs, History, and Geography in General Knowledge.
Preparing with the exam pattern and syllabus in mind significantly increases the chances of success. Many candidates start studying without reviewing the syllabus, which leads to wasted time. A proper strategy and regular practice are essential for preparing for Railway Recruitment 2026.
Railway Recruitment 2026 Salary and Allowance
The salary structure is a major attraction for candidates in the Railway Recruitment 2026. The starting salary for Group D posts is approximately ₹18,000. In addition, employees receive Dearness Allowance (DA), House Rent Allowance (HRA), and Travel Allowance. Salaries for NTPC and technical posts are even higher.
For positions like Junior Engineer and Station Master, the salary can reach ₹35,000 to ₹40,000. Railway jobs also offer benefits such as free medical facilities, pension, and free travel passes. This is why Railway Recruitment 2026 is considered one of the most popular government job opportunities. Along with a good salary, employees also receive promotions periodically, ensuring a secure future.
